David Rowe (entrepreneur)


David Rowe (born 1958) is a London based high tech entrepreneur who founded Easynet, a U.K. ISP in 1994, alongside Cyberia, one of the worlds first commercial cybercafes. Easynet was one of the first Internet companies in the U.K. to list on AIM in 1996, and subsequently on the in 1999. The company created subsidiaries in a number of European countries and pioneered alternative local loop infrastructure in the UK. In 2001 Easynet merged with Ipsaris, the U.K. fibre optic infrastructure provider owned by Marconi. In 2006 Easynet was bought by BSkyB for £211m and David worked for James Murdoch as part of the Sky management team. In 2010, David led the buyout team of Easynet Corporate services from Sky alongside LDC, a U.K. private equity company owned by Lloyds Bank.

David left Easynet to start his own high tech venture capital business Black Green Capital in 2013.

David was selected by the U.K. National Portrait Gallery for entrepreneurship in Telecoms and the Internet.
